The replacement of the engine rear oil seal requires users to first detach the automatic transmission assembly followed by the drive plate & ring gear sub-assembly removal using Special Service Tool: 09213-54015 (91651-60855) and 09330-00021 to support the crankshaft. The subsequent process involves removing eight bolts, front spacer, drive plate and rear spacer. You must melt the oil seal lip with a knife before extracting the oil seal through a screwdriver's tip which needs to be taped for safeguarding the crankshaft. Install new oil seals by applying MP grease to their lips then using Special Service Tool: 09223-78010 while hammering the oil seal until its surface matches the rear oil seal retainer edge. The drive plate ring gear sub-assembly installation requires the use of Special Service Tool: 09213-54015 (91651-60855) and 09330-00021 to hold the crankshaft while applying adhesive (Part No. 08833-00070, Three Bond 1324 or equivalent) to 2 or 3 threads of the mounting bolt end before installing the front spacer, drive plate, and rear spacer on the crankshaft. When reinstalling the automatic transmission assembly, first apply adhesive (Phase 3) to 2 or 3 threads of the mounting bolt end then tighten the 8 bolts uniformly according to the specified sequence to a torque of 83 Nm (846 kgf-cm, 61 ft. lbs.).
